Prob distr stochastic tests fail CI (innocuous?)

The stochastic tests are failing the CI as we expected. This is a ticket to collect such failures, to eventually see if they are really innocuous or there is some underlying bug. At this point I have two such failures collected both for the same stochastic test (log-logistic):

slow/prob_distr/stochastic_log_logistic: [forking] fail log logistic sampler
another stochastic test fail 
Seed: D3CF5E3899188E3357D47061E936FF96
slow/prob_distr/stochastic_log_logistic: [forking] fail log logistic sampler

  FAIL ../src/test/test_prob_distr.c:1390: assert(ok)
NOTE: This is a stochastic test, and we expect it to fail from
time to time, with some low probability. If you see it fail more
than one trial in 100, though, please tell us.

Seed: 883CEA3493C96F8D59EE7A6554EB594E
